Kolkata Rape and Murder Victim’s Father Denies Leaking Hospital Audio

The father of the victim in the Kolkata rape and murder case has denied leaking audio recordings of conversations between the family and staff at the RG Kar Medical College and Hospital. The audio clips, which went viral on social media, allegedly capture the initial communication between the victim’s parents and the hospital after the trainee doctor’s body was found on August 9th.

The father, speaking to ANI, stated, “We don’t know from where, how it [the phone conversation between the family and the assistant superintendent of the hospital] went viral. We will not take responsibility for it.” He further dismissed the authenticity of the voice in the recordings, saying, “You say so, but I do not see it. This issue will not affect the investigation.”

The audio clips, which Mint could not independently verify, reveal a series of phone calls between the victim’s parents and a woman who identifies herself as the assistant superintendent of the hospital. In the first call, the caller informs the father that his daughter is “very sick” and has been admitted to the hospital. The father expresses concern, asking about his daughter’s condition, and the caller assures him that she is “very serious.”

The second call, placed five minutes later, reiterates the critical nature of the victim’s condition. The caller, identified as the assistant superintendent, requests the father to come to the hospital immediately. In the background, the victim’s mother is heard expressing panic and asking about what happened to her daughter, who was on duty at the time.

The third and final call, lasting only 28 seconds, is the one that delivers the news of the victim’s death. The caller, who is believed to be the same person from the previous calls, informs the family that the victim “may have died by suicide or she may have passed away,” before urging them to come to the hospital.

The case, which is being investigated by the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I), has raised questions about the hospital’s initial response to the incident and the communication with the victim’s family. The CBI is also probing alleged financial irregularities at the hospital. Earlier investigations involved polygraph tests conducted on the arrested suspect, Sanjay Roy, and a second round of tests on Sandip Ghosh, the former principal of the RG Kar Medical College and Hospital.
